Interpreting Consistency Models

Virtual environment

To create a proper virtual environment, first run

conda create -n icm python=3.10
conda activate icm
pip3 install torch torchvision torchaudio
conda install mpi4py
cd _legacy
pip3 install -e .
cd ..
pip3 install hydra-core --upgrade
pip install lightning wandb tensorboard
